If I were add something to the list, though it ties into the broken model, I would say that it bothers me when the box is not sealed properly and things fall out of it in shipping. I wont go into details, but this very thing has caused over 400 dollars in damage of miniatures being sent to me.

If you are worried if this applies to you, much like the above poster said about taking a moment, it only takes a few zip lock bag to hold the floating bits and free pieces loose in the box. It is not wise to wrap in a paper towel and expect that to last through shipping, same thing with blisters of pewter miniatures... put a rubber band around it or something for example so they do not pop open while being shipped and spill out all over the box. heh Heck even a little bit of extra tape on the edges of the box rather than simply wrapping a 2 inch wide strip of tape across most of it helps greatly.

Aside from what's already been mentioned; shipping in GW boxes.
Really, people. These things are thin and flimsy. Don't pack stuff in them and expect there to be any protection. We're lucky it even survived the shipping process.

Also, wrapping your boxes in paper is a bad idea, unless you also cover EVERY INCH of it in packing tape to protect it. If that paper gets the tiniest rip in it, it can get stuck in the USPS machines. They'll rip the paper off of the box, making it undeliverable (unless you also put the recipient address on the inside but, if you're newb enough to wrap the box in paper, you probably didn't think of that) and can also jam up the machine, grinding the whole shipping process in the building to a halt.
